Nestled in the picturesque landscapes of Kent, Chestfield & Swalecliffe station is a serene spot catering to travelers with varied needs. Whether you're someone who commutes regularly or a tourist seeking easy connections to dreamy seaside towns or bustling urban centers, this station offers you a simple start to many delightful journeys.
While modest in its offerings, Chestfield & Swalecliffe station ensures you have a basic, streamlined experience. If you're planning your journey, rest assured that ticket purchasing isn't a hassle. Convenient ticket machines are located by the entrance to platform 1, and yes, they are accessible. But if you're wondering about those hands-on, in-person ticket office interactions, it seems there are some gaps in opening hours—an enquiry point might be your best bet here.
For those relying on modern conveniences, the station offers a decent array of helpful facilities: an induction loop for those with hearing aids, customer help points, CCTV security, and a seating area. However, there are notable absences—no step-free access, restrooms, lounges, shops, or ATM machines. Travellers needing assistance can make use of the helpline or book assistance through the customer services.
Transitioning smoothly from train to bus? Then you'll appreciate the rail replacement services here. Heading towards Faversham? Just hop off at the bus stop on St John’s Road, opposite St John’s center. Going towards Margate? The corresponding stop is located outside the community center. If you plan to explore further via bus, helpful printable travel maps are available online to make planning that much more manageable.

Streatham Common station is equipped with essential amenities to cater to travelers' needs. For those purchasing or collecting train tickets, the station has you covered. Ticket offices are open from early morning until late evening—on weekdays from 06:15 to 20:00, Saturdays stretching till 21:00, and Sundays wrapping up at 17:45. Convenient ticket machines accepting Disabled Persons Railcard discounts ensure an inclusive travel experience. Collecting tickets bought online is a breeze here.
Accessibility plays a crucial role in the station's layout. It boasts step-free access throughout, making it user-friendly for wheelchair users and those with mobility issues. This accessibility extends to platform 1 and 2 via lifts. While tactile pavements may not edge all platforms, staff assistance is readily available, ensuring a comfortable journey from start to finish. Rest assured, safety is paramount, with CCTV keeping a vigilant eye, although travelers should note that accessible toilets are not available.
Streatham Common offers a variety of transport links to continue your journey beyond the station. Taxis are accessible just a short distance away on Estreham Road, making it easy to reach your next destination. Local bus services also provide substantial connectivity to the wider area, ensuring passengers can seamlessly transition from train to bus when needed.
